Function VCF_Table54B(Density15 As Double, TempC As Double) As Variant Dim K0 As Double, K1 As Double Dim Alpha15 As Double, DeltaT As Double Dim VCF As Double ' Constants for Table 54B (Generalized Products) K0 = 186.9696 K1 = 0.4862 ' Validate density limits for Table 54B (typically 610 to 1076 kg/m3) If Density15 < 610 Or Density15 > 1076 Then VCF_Table54B = CVErr(xlErrNum) Exit Function End If ' Calculate Delta T DeltaT = TempC - 15 ' Calculate Thermal Expansion Coefficient (Alpha at 15C) Alpha15 = (K0 + (K1 * Density15)) / (Density15 ^ 2) ' Calculate Volume Correction Factor VCF = Exp(-Alpha15 * DeltaT * (1 + 0.8 * Alpha15 * DeltaT)) ' Round to standard 4 or 5 decimal places as per ASTM guidelines VCF_Table54B = Round(VCF, 5) End Function Use code with caution. The American Society for Testing and Materials (ASTM) is a globally recognized leader in the development and delivery of voluntary consensus technical standards. Among its vast repository of standards, ASTM Table 54b holds significant importance in the petroleum industry. This table provides a crucial framework for calculating the density of petroleum products, which is essential for various industrial applications. With the advent of technology, utilizing ASTM Table 54b in Excel has become a common practice, enhancing efficiency and accuracy in calculations.
